Product Definition:


Precision farming equipment is a term used to describe any type of technology used in agriculture that helps farmers more accurately map and manage inputs on their farms. This type of technology can include GPS mapping tools, yield monitors, and auto-steer systems. The goal of precision farming is to help farmers achieve more accurate yields and better understand the variability within their fields so they can make better decisions about where, when, and how much to apply inputs like fertilizer, seed treatments, or herbicides.


Soil Tillage Machinery,:


Soil tillage machinery is used for moving the soil or ground cover in a controlled manner for farming. Tillage refers to the process of preparing land for agriculture by removing rocks, roots, and other natural materials that lie deep beneath the surface layer of soil. The basic tillage equipment includes cultivators, seeders, and planters. These are used to cultivate crops on farms with minimal environmental damage.


Planting And Fertilizing Machinery:


Planting and fertilizing machinery is used to place the seeds in the desired location, control their growth, and provide them with required nutrients. The precision farming equipment market includes various types of planting and fertilizing machinery such as planters, seeders, soil mixers among others.
